sea stars, anemones


time makes a rocky island. all the tide things live there, washed by salt water, mist, occasional sun. the island changes us. we aren’t the creatures we were when we arrived. the water outside calls to the water inside: move, don’t stop. water doesn’t stop until the moon does. take the leap. keep leaping until flight feels more familiar than walking.
